Doom's IV #4

Oct 1994 · Image · 2.50 USD; 3.55 CAD
☆ Be the first to review + Add to your collection — Join free

The cover of Doom's IV #4 from Image's 1994 lineup wastes no time making an impression — a snarling, wild-haired figure dominates the image, his face split dramatically between raw, rage-contorted flesh and intricate, gleaming cybernetic machinery. Cover pencils by Mark Pacella and inks by Marlo Alquiza give this half-human, half-mechanical close-up a visceral intensity that practically leaps off the page. If you were following Image's bold cyberpunk-infused titles in 1994, this issue's cover alone signals that Doom's IV isn't pulling any punches.
